Searched refs:usbdev (Results 1 - 10 of 10) sorted by relevance

/osnet-11/usr/src/grub/grub2/grub-core/bus/usb/serial/
H A Dpl2303.c67 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_IN,
69 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
72 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_IN,
74 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_IN,
76 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_IN,
78 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
81 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_IN,
83 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_IN,
86 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
88 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OU
190 grub_pl2303_attach(grub_usb_device_t usbdev, int configno, int interfno) argument
[all...]
H A Dcommon.c28 port->usbdev->config[port->configno].interf[port->interfno].detach_hook = 0;
29 port->usbdev->config[port->configno].interf[port->interfno].attached = 0;
33 grub_usbserial_detach (grub_usb_device_t usbdev, int configno, int interfno) argument
36 port = usbdev->config[configno].interf[interfno].detach_data;
44 grub_usbserial_attach (grub_usb_device_t usbdev, int configno, int interfno, argument
52 interf = usbdev->config[configno].interf[interfno].descif;
69 port->usbdev = usbdev;
74 endp = &usbdev->config[0].interf[interfno].descendp[j];
90 err = grub_usb_set_configuration (usbdev, confign
[all...]
H A Dftdi.c90 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
94 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
99 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
103 grub_usb_control_msg (port->usbdev, GRUB_USB_REQTYPE_VENDOR_OUT,
129 grub_usb_bulk_write (port->usbdev, port->out_endp->endp_addr, 1, &cc);
177 grub_ftdi_attach (grub_usb_device_t usbdev, int configno, int interfno) argument
182 if (usbdev->descdev.vendorid == products[j].vendor
183 && usbdev->descdev.prodid == products[j].product)
188 return grub_usbserial_attach (usbdev, configno, interfno,
/osnet-11/usr/src/grub/grub2/include/grub/
H A Dusbserial.h25 void grub_usbserial_detach (grub_usb_device_t usbdev, int configno,
29 grub_usbserial_attach (grub_usb_device_t usbdev, int configno, int interfno,
H A Dusb.h63 grub_usb_get_endpdescriptor (grub_usb_device_t usbdev, int addr);
264 typedef int (*grub_usb_attach_hook_class) (grub_usb_device_t usbdev,
H A Dserial.h82 grub_usb_device_t usbdev; member in struct:grub_serial_port::__anon814::__anon816
/osnet-11/usr/src/grub/grub2/grub-core/bus/usb/emu/
H A Dusb.c51 struct usb_device *usbdev;
54 for (usbdev = bus->devices; usbdev; usbdev = usbdev->next)
56 struct usb_device_descriptor *desc = &usbdev->descriptor;
66 dev->data = usbdev;
50 struct usb_device *usbdev; local
/osnet-11/usr/src/grub/grub2/grub-core/term/
H A Dusb_keyboard.c71 grub_usb_device_t usbdev;
122 grub_usb_keyboard_detach (grub_usb_device_t usbdev,
134 if (data->usbdev != usbdev)
149 grub_usb_keyboard_attach (grub_usb_device_t usbdev, int configno, int interfno)
157 usbdev->descdev.class, usbdev->descdev.subclass,
158 usbdev->descdev.protocol, configno, interfno);
167 if (usbdev->descdev.class != 0
168 || usbdev
70 grub_usb_device_t usbdev; member in struct:grub_usb_keyboard_data
121 grub_usb_keyboard_detach(grub_usb_device_t usbdev, int config __attribute__ ((unused)), int interface __attribute__ ((unused))) argument
148 grub_usb_keyboard_attach(grub_usb_device_t usbdev, int configno, int interfno) argument
[all...]
/osnet-11/usr/src/grub/grub2/grub-core/disk/
H A Dusbms.c83 grub_usbms_detach (grub_usb_device_t usbdev, int config, int interface) argument
87 if (grub_usbms_devices[i] && grub_usbms_devices[i]->dev == usbdev
97 grub_usbms_attach (grub_usb_device_t usbdev, int configno, int interfno) argument
100 = usbdev->config[configno].interf[interfno].descif;
112 interf = usbdev->config[configno].interf[interfno].descif;
127 grub_usbms_devices[curnum]->dev = usbdev;
137 endp = &usbdev->config[0].interf[interfno].descendp[j];
144 /* grub_usb_clear_halt (usbdev, endp->endp_addr); */
152 /* grub_usb_clear_halt (usbdev, endp->endp_addr); */
167 grub_usb_set_configuration (usbdev,
[all...]
/osnet-11/usr/src/grub/grub2/grub-core/bus/usb/
H A Dusb.c137 grub_usb_get_endpdescriptor (grub_usb_device_t usbdev, int addr)
141 for (i = 0; i < usbdev->config[0].descconf->numif; i++)
146 interf = usbdev->config[0].interf[i].descif;
151 endp = &usbdev->config[0].interf[i].descendp[j];
304 int usb_iterate (grub_usb_device_t usbdev)
306 struct grub_usb_desc_device *descdev = &usbdev->descdev;
314 for (i = 0; i < usbdev->config[0].descconf->numif; i++)
318 interf = usbdev->config[0].interf[i].descif;
323 if (usbdev->config[0].interf[i].attached)
328 if (desc->hook (usbdev,
136 grub_usb_get_endpdescriptor(grub_usb_device_t usbdev, int addr) argument
303 usb_iterate(grub_usb_device_t usbdev) argument
[all...]

Completed in 53 milliseconds